NASA Asks the Tough Questions

With the prospect of a manned mission to Mars, NASA is starting to ask the hard questions.

  • How do you get rid of the body of a dead astronaut on a three-year mission to Mars and back?
  • When should the plug be pulled on a critically ill astronaut who is using up precious oxygen and endangering the rest of the crew?
  • Should NASA employ DNA testing to weed out astronauts who might get a disease on a long flight?
  • How do you cope with sexual desire among healthy young men and women during a mission years long?
